The concrete mixing equipment industry has seen significant advancements in recent years, focusing on automation, sustainability, and operational efficiency. Innovations like automated mixers ensure precise control and consistent output, while eco-friendly electric and hybrid models reduce environmental impact. Self-cleaning systems have also emerged, minimizing downtime and maintenance efforts. These developments collectively enhance productivity, reduce costs, and align with global sustainability goals, making them valuable for construction professionals seeking modern solutions.
Key Points Explained:
-
Automated Concrete Mixers
- These systems integrate advanced sensors and software to monitor and adjust mixing parameters in real-time, ensuring consistent quality.
- Benefits: Reduced human error, optimized material usage, and improved batch accuracy.
- Example: Some models now feature AI-driven adjustments for viscosity and slump.
-
Eco-Friendly Electric and Hybrid Models
- Electric mixers eliminate emissions on-site, while hybrid systems combine fuel and electric power for flexibility.
- Sustainability perks: Lower carbon footprint and compliance with stricter environmental regulations.
- For instance, concrete mixing equipment like Volvo's hybrid mixer reduces fuel consumption by up to 30%.
-
Self-Cleaning Systems
- Innovations include automated washout mechanisms and non-stick drum coatings to prevent residue buildup.
- Advantages: Less manual cleaning, extended equipment lifespan, and faster turnaround between batches.
- A notable example is the use of robotic sprayers for thorough post-mix cleaning.
-
Telematics and IoT Integration
- Modern mixers now come equipped with GPS and IoT sensors for remote monitoring of location, performance, and maintenance needs.
- Impact: Enhanced fleet management, predictive maintenance, and reduced operational delays.
-
Modular and Portable Designs
- Compact, modular mixers are gaining traction for small-scale projects or urban construction with space constraints.
- Flexibility: Easy transport and quick setup, ideal for decentralized job sites.
